66 Aur is a K-type (Orange) star. It carries the designation 66 Aur.

At a distance of roughly 1,208 light-years, 66 Aur is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

66 Aur is classified as a spectral class K star (K-type (Orange)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

With an apparent magnitude of +5.23, 66 Aur sits near the limit of naked-eye visibility. It can be glimpsed without optical aid under dark skies, but binoculars will make observation much easier. Observers will note its orange h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+1.249.
